> I'm using QGIS 3.34.7-Prizren and have a multi-layered project I
> regularly use. It includes locally saved layers of various types and
> quite a few web provided layers such as ArcGIS REST, WFS, WMS, WCS,
> etc. On reopening the project several of these web provided layers show
> on the 'Handle Unavailable Layers' pop up and are unavailable in the
> project. It is random which ones each time. Sometimes they are
> stubbornly difficult to restore (reconnect/repair data source). There
> is nothing wrong with the source of these layers. Do you know why this
> is and can you suggest a solution?
